MySQL存储引擎是MySQL数据库中的一个重要组成部分,它负责数据的存储、管理和检索。MySQL存储引擎的选择直接影响到数据库的性能、可靠性和扩展性,因此在一线互联网公司中,熟练掌握MySQL存储引擎已经成为必备技能之一。
noDBorynoDB是MySQL默认的事务型存储引擎,它具有ACID事务支持、行级锁定、外键约束等特点,适合于高并发、高可靠性的应用场景。MyISAM则是一种非事务型存储引擎,它具有高速读取、低存储空间占用等特点,适合于读写比例较小的应用场景。
ory存储引擎适合于对速度要求较高的数据操作,CSV存储引擎则适合于存储数据表格。
对于MySQL存储引擎的选择,需要根据实际的业务需求和性能要求来进行评估和选择。在实际应用中,往往需要进行多种存储引擎的组合和使用,以达到最佳的性能和可靠性。
总之,熟练掌握MySQL存储引擎是一线互联网公司的必备技能之一,只有深入理解和掌握MySQL存储引擎的特点和使用方法,才能够更好地应对高并发、高可靠性的应用场景,从而提高数据库的性能和可靠性。